Season three of Austin-based “Friday Night Lights” launches on DirecTV’s Channel 101 this autumn, then repeats on NBC early next year. Entertainment Weekly’s Mike Ausiello has the scoop on what’s ahead:
* Season three picks up eight months later as the new school year is starting.
* Tyra Collette has dumped Landry Clarke again, even though Landry dumped the cute little nerd girl (now off playing Hiro’s superspeedy nemesis on “Heroes”) for her.
* Tyra will be pursued by Tim Riggins’ rodeo star pal.
* Bad boy Tim and Jesus-happy Lyla Garrity are now secretly boyfriend-girlfriend.
* Tami Taylor will become her husband’s boss as the new principal of Dillon High.
* Tim, Lyla, Matt and Tyra are all seniors now, and it sounds like most if not all of them will be off the show if it goes to season four. New characters are being introduced, perhaps as possible replacements, including a freshman who early this season challenges Matt for the role of QB1.
* Matt and Julie remain friendly despite their breakup.
* As previously reported, Dillion grads Smash Williams and Jason Street are leaving the series early this season, but either or both may return at some point.
* No word on what's ahead for Coach Taylor. Presumably he'll continue yelling at everybody to make them better players.
